The significance of Richard Parker in The Life of Pi

Would Pi have survived if there wasn't any Richard Parker?



No. It's a paradox, if you think about it.  It's like the common saying "When you help others you help yourself". Keeping himself away from the tiger and at the same time trying to keep Richard Parker alive drew most of Pi's attention away from the fact that he might never leave the hazardous sea.

Even if Pi did survive without the tiger, he wouldn't be sane.
